Through Largs ( there are traffic lights as you enter Largs! go past the Esplanade on the left and Viking Centre on the right , turn right onto Barr Crescent to park the car. Estimate time for the start of the walk at 10am. The walk is part of the Ayrshire Coastal Path.
Walking along the pavement on Barr Crescent following the burn on the left , Glen avenue onto country road Brisbane Road. The walk starts to have a steady gradual climb all the way. Turn left on the farm track quite mucky and open hillside through Brisbane Mains farm. Will find a place for a tea break.
Turning left following a faint footpath which is very boggy until we reach the base of Knock Hill. To reach the summit 268m/879ft we can go via a steep path upwards or follow a gradual spiral path to the trig point summit. Weather permitted there are wonderful views of the Firth of Clyde, Cowal Peninsula, Isle of Cumbria -lunch break.
We go back and retrace our path then turn left down along a dry stone wall to a gate. Walking through open farm land, mucky in areas and trees might have sheep in the field, till we reach a gate we go through into a small woodland. On the recce there were several fallen trees across the path that we need to maneuver! The path takes us onto Routenburn road, we turn left for the sign Low road Red road to Largs. The minor road approx 2 miles passes Knock Castle and will take us back to Largs and Barr road. Again lovely views to enjoy

The walk is a c+ with a steady gradual climb and Knock hills steep ascent.
Would suggest suitable clothing and boots. Walking sticks and gatters advisable .
Hazzards - the paths are muddy and boggy , could be slippery. Fallen trees in the woodland and maybe farm animals in the fields . Watch for traffic on the minor road.
